Satellite Abis

Satellite Abis
Satellite Abis enables you to create coverage of the network in areas where the coverage could not be otherwise implemented due to the limitation of transmission media. Satellite circuits are useful when connecting extremely remote locations, but also when no other transmission means exist. The Satellite Abis is an application software intended for connecting the BSC to remote BTSs. Typically, these remote BTSs are used in special low-capacity and temporary applications. Only a minimum number of equipment is required at the remote cells. The general arrangement of the Satellite Abis connection is presented in Figure 1 Satellite link in the Abis interface.

To support satellite BSC-BTS circuits, Satellite Abis enables a connection of BTSs to a BSC over a transmission path. The main drawback of a (geostationary) satellite circuit is the relatively long one-way end-to-end delay of approximately 260 - 280 ms. As for bit error (BER) performance, the satellite circuits behave as radio links with a possibility of deep fades even down to the total loss of the signal. Long delay together with bit errors decreases signalling message throughput. BSC and BTS parameters and timers are adapted for the long delay. Tests using satellite circuits have shown the following: 1. The delay slows down all signalling traffic which needs frequent handshakes. GSM system timers are not designed for long delays, and they must be set correctly. The TRAU frame time alignment function does not tolerate long delays. The time alignment function forms a control loop between the transcoder and the BTS, and with excessive delay this control loop becomes unstable.

Configuration requirements
Satellite Abis in ETSI and ANSI networks

Networks based on European ETSI standards are mainly discussed here. Satellite Abis is also available in networks based on American ANSI standards. Where differences arise because of ANSI standards, these are separately mentioned. The satellite equipment must be compatible with Nokia GSM equipment and thus fulfil the following prerequisites in the Abis satellite link:
Networks based on ETSI standards
.

Interfaces operate at the bit rate 2 Mbit/s. Typically only some time slots of the 2 Mbit/s trunk carry traffic. The BTS - BSC connection is transparent for these time slots, and satellite transmission capacity is reserved only for these time slots. The minimum transmission capacity requirement is two 64 kbit/s time slots per one TRX. The normal requirement is two and a half time slots per one TRX. EGPRS Dynamic Abis Pool provides additional transmission capacity which is required by higher packet data bitrates. Interface must comply with ITU-T Recommendation G.703. Framing must comply with ITU-T Recommendation G.704. HDB3 line coding must be used. Line impedance must be 75 or 120 ohms. The use of CRC-4 error detection is recommended. The bit error ratio (BER) must always be better than 3x10E-5 over the BTS - BSC path and typically better than 10E-6.

Networks based on ANSI standards


.

Interfaces operate at the bit rate 1.5 Mbit/s. Typically only some time slots of this trunk carry traffic. The BTS - BSC connection is transparent for these time slots, and satellite transmission capacity is reserved only for these time slots. The minimum transmission capacity requirement is two 64 kbit/s time slots per one TRX. The normal requirement is two and a half time slots per one TRX. EGPRS Dynamic Abis Pool provides additional transmission capacity which is required by higher packet data bitrates. Interface and framing must comply with ANSI Recommendation T1.403. B8ZS line coding must be used. Line impedance must be 100 ohms.

File descriptions in Satellite Abis


The decision between the normal or the satellite build is made when the BTS build is set at the BSC. The BTS SW Release Note contains the file list.
Nokia 2nd generation BTS (DE21/DF12)

From the version B10.0 onward a special Satellite Abis software build is needed. For example, GSM/DCS BTS SW B10.0 contains two master files; the first (BTS_S301.101) is intended for regular Abis, and the second (BTS_S301.033) is intended for Satellite Abis. FUC configuration files are also different for regular Abis and Satellite Abis; for example, CFG_S301.101 is intended for regular Abis, and CFG_S301.033 is intended for Satellite Abis.
Nokia Talk-family BTS (DE34/DF34) or Nokia PrimeSite BTS (DE45/DF45)

From the version DF2.1 onward a special Satellite Abis software build is needed. For example, GSM/DCS BTS SW DF3.0 contains two master files; the first (BTS_S301.180) is intended for regular Abis, and the second (BTS_S301.19B) is intended for Satellite Abis. FUC configuration files are also different for regular Abis and Satellite Abis; for example, CFG_S301.18F is intended for regular Abis, and CFG_S301.199 is intended for Satellite Abis.
Nokia Ultrasite or Metrosite EDGE BTS

There is no separate master file in BTS SW build of Ultrasite and Metrosite Base Stations for satellite Abis.
Nokia Flexi EDGE BTS

Satellite Abis is not compatible with Nokia Flexi EDGE BTS SW EP1.0. However, it can be used with the software version EP2.0

1.3

Effects of Satellite Abis on interfaces


Only the Abis interface is affected by Satellite Abis. The changes are caused by the increased delay which can disturb procedures relying on handshakings or timers. For call handling, the most important change concerns the LAPD layer L2 timer T200 (see ETSI Recommendation ETS 300 595). This timer is increased from 240 ms to 1000 ms. Note that this timer affects both the telecommunications and OMU signalling channels in the whole BSS. Timers at both ends (BSC and BTS ends) of the link are modified. Also the LAPD parameter K, Maximum number of outstanding frames, is modified from K=2 to K=7. This applies only to LAPD frames whose SAPI value is 0. Timers supervising BTS software downloading are increased to handle the increased delay. For GPRS and EGPRS the following parameter adjustments are recommended:
.

Parameter BS_CV_MAX to value 15. Mobile entering to countdown procedure is based on BS_CV_MAX. The parameter determines how many radio block periods the countdown procedure lasts in the end of an UL TBF. The optimal value depends on BSS RLC Round Trip Time, which is large in case Satellite Abis is used. Timer T3192 value to 1 s. The MS uses this timer to determine how long to monitor PACCH after the end of a TBF. Timer T3141 to value 1500 ms. BSS uses this timer to determine how long to wait for an MS response to TBF establishment on CCCH. Parameter CMAX to value 1%. BSS uses this parameter to determine the maximum GPRS/EGPRS territory size. Using more than one GPRS/ EGPRS timeslot will increase the abnormal TBF release probability.

1.4

Recommendations
Because of the cumulative speech delay, it is recommended that only one satellite hop is used at the same time in a GSM/DCS network. However, it is possible to use MSC - MSC (or MSC - HLR) satellite circuits simultaneously, but this situation has to be taken into special consideration. Further, public switched telephone network (PSTN) may use satellite circuits as well and this should be avoided if possible.

The GSM system delay added to satellite path delay results in a delay (of echo) of approximately 180 ms + 520 ms = 700 ms. This exceeds the values given in the ETSI Recommendation ETS 300 903 and the ITU-T Recommendation G.114. If you (the telephone user) are aware of the delay, and (preferably) use echo control, the delay typically causes no harm. A remote MS to remote MS call suffers a double delay (1400 ms) due to the double satellite hop. It is highly recommended to use acoustic echo cancelling equipment in satellite BSS to avoid problems with speech intelligibility due to long delay. Both the TCSM2 and the TCSM3i can support AEC with the Satellite Abis. In TCSM3i there are no restrictions caused by the limited memory capacity. It is not recommended to allow handovers between satellite cells and terrestrial cells due to possible frequency differences between these systems. Timing depends on varying doppler shifts of the satellite system used. A typical doppler uncertainty is less than 2x10E-7. Using a BTS with an internal clock (MCLU clock unit) will avoid this timing problem, but regular clock unit maintenance may be difficult. As the BSC - BTS/TRX signalling capacity is reduced, any unnecessary signalling should be avoided. However, some signalling cannot be avoided because the network elements depend on a common MSC. You can reduce the signalling load in the following ways:
.

Periodic location updating: Disable the periodic location updating procedure or define it for a 24-hour interval. Unnecessary paging: Define for satellite cells a location area of their own. Disable intra-BTS handovers (EIC = N, EIH = N). MML commands affected: EHG, EHO, EHC.

Disable queuing (MQL = 0%). MML commands affected: EQH, EQO.

The call processing capacity of a busy hour call attempt (BHCA) is 70% of normal GSM capacity in a satellite Abis link. This can be balanced by using more TRXs (and SDCCH capacity) than are normally needed.

2.2

Testing Satellite Abis


The tests cases include test calls, SW downloading and (implicit) BCF reset.
Before you start

Test enviroment requirements:


.

Whole BSS dedicated for the satellite cells (correctly set up for Satellite Abis) An operational MSC An operational Packet Core Network Mobile stations (GPRS and EGPRS capable mobile phones) Transmission circuits to and from the operational satellite terminals

As regards pretesting or troubleshooting, if no real satellite circuits are available, the satellite may be simulated by suitable test equipment (adding a one-way delay of 280 ms and possibly also bit errors).
